Registered bed nights increased 47 percent

In January 2022, 16,700 registered bed nights were recorded in Falkenberg (+47.0 %), of which 15,700 nights were spent by domestic visitors and 1,000 nights by foreigners. Registered domestic bed nights increased 44 percent and registered foreign bed nights increased 117 percent. In total, registered bed nights increased 47 percent from last year's January.

4,900 rooms (+57.3 %) were booked by leisure visitors and 840 rooms (-27.3 %) by business visitors.

Market share 0.7 percent

Total of 2.3 million registered bed nights (+4.9 %) were recorded in the whole country, of which 1.9 million nights (-4.7 %) were spent by domestic visitors and 399,000 nights (+105.1 %) by foreigners.

The market share of Falkenberg out of total registered bed nights was 0.7 % (+0.2 percentage points), out of domestic bed nights 0.8 % and foreign bed nights 0.3 %.

Length of stay was 1.7 nights in registered accommodation

Length of stay in registered accommodation decreased 35 percent compared to earlier year. In Falkenberg, length of stay in January was on average 1.7 nights and in Sweden 2.1 nights (-36.1 %).

During January, domestic visitors stayed in registered accommodation in Falkenberg on average 1.8 nights and foreigners 1.6 nights .

9,600 tourists arrived to registered accommodation

Arrivals to registered accommodation increased 127 percent compared to earlier year. Of all registered arrivals, 93.1 percent were domestic, and 6.9 percent were from foreign countries.

Accommodation sales 7.6 million crowns

Registered accommodation sales in January were 7.6 million crowns (+2.5 million).
